State Tax Rebate Program Signed Into Law
Just weeks after signing a historic statewide expansion of school vouchers, Louisiana Governor Bobby Jindal on Monday signed into law the creation of a statewide scholarship tax rebate program, bringing yet another educational victory to low and middle-income families across Louisiana.

LSU-S To Hand Out Distinguished Alumni Award
The LSU Shreveport Spring Commencement ceremony will be held Sunday, May 20, 2012 at 2 p.m. at the CenturyLink Center in Bossier City, La. The featured speaker will be Marcia Calhoun BGS ’00, who will be honored with the Distinguished Alumni Award of 2012.

Local Students Honored By Coca Cola Company
Carter Boyd, an exceptional senior at Loyola College Preparatory and Emory Prothro, an exceptional senior at C.E. Byrd High School in Shreveport, have been recognized as two of the country’s most outstanding high school seniors by the Coca-Cola Scholars Foundation and have each been awarded a $10,000 scholarship for college.
